ORION Images 4K28SB



Technical Information ORION Images 4K28SB

Number of Screens:
1
Screen Size Class:
28"
Viewable Screen Size:
28"
Screen Mode:
4K UHD
Aspect Ratio:
16:9
Horizontal Viewing Angle:
170°
Vertical Viewing Angle:
160°
Backlight Technology:
LED
Mount Type:
Desk Mountable
Wall Mountable
Ceiling Mountable
Features:
3D Comb Filter
3D De-interlace
Noise Reduction
Flicker-free
Horizontal Frequency:
50 kHz to 65 kHz
Vertical Frequency:
60 Hz

Video ORION Images 4K28SB

Maximum Resolution:
3840 x 2160
Standard Refresh Rate:
60 Hz
Color Supported:
1.07 Billion Colors
Native Contrast Ratio:
1,000:1
Brightness:
250 Nit - Maximum
Tearing Prevention Technology:
FreeSync

Audio ORION Images 4K28SB

Number of Speakers:
2
Speakers:
Yes

Interfaces/Ports ORION Images 4K28SB

HDMI:?High-Definition Multimedia Interface
Yes
DisplayPort:
Yes
Number of HDMI Inputs:
2
Number of DisplayPorts:
1

Dimensions ORION Images 4K28SB

VESA Mount Compatible:
Yes
Color:
Black
Height with Stand:
18.19"
Width with Stand:
26.06"
Depth with Stand:
8.95"
Weight:
9.92 lb
